Build Quality and Durability

The build quality of Nixon watches reflects the brand’s commitment to producing reliable and durable products. While Nixon is not positioned as a luxury watchmaker, it strikes a balance between quality materials and affordability, making it a popular choice for casual and active wearers.

Nixon watches typically feature:

  • Water resistance: Many models offer water resistance from 50 meters up to 300 meters, suitable for swimming and snorkeling.
  • Scratch-resistant glass: Mineral crystal is standard on most models, with some higher-end pieces incorporating sapphire crystal for enhanced scratch resistance.
  • Robust casing: Cases made from stainless steel or reinforced plastic provide good protection against everyday wear and tear.
  • Precision quartz or automatic movements: Ensuring accurate timekeeping with minimal maintenance.

The brand’s emphasis on durability makes its watches appropriate for a range of activities, including surfing, skateboarding, and other sports. However, Nixon watches are not designed for extreme professional diving or high-precision horology applications.

Price Range and Value for Money

Nixon watches are positioned in the mid-range market, offering stylish and durable timepieces at accessible price points. This makes them an attractive option for consumers seeking a balance between quality and affordability.

The typical price range is as follows:

Collection Price Range (USD) Key Features
Entry-Level $100 – $200 Basic quartz movements, simple designs, water resistance up to 50m
Mid-Tier $200 – $400 Enhanced materials, chronograph functions, improved water resistance
Premium $400 – $900 Automatic movements, sapphire crystal, limited editions, specialized features

Consumers often find that Nixon watches deliver good value due to their combination of style, build quality, and brand recognition. While they do not compete with high-end Swiss watches in terms of craftsmanship or heritage, Nixon offers a reliable and fashionable product for everyday use.

Customer Feedback and Brand Reputation

Nixon maintains a solid reputation among its target audience, with many customers praising the brand for its trendy designs and dependable performance. User reviews frequently highlight the following points:

  • Positive aspects:
  • Stylish and versatile designs suitable for various occasions
  • Comfortable fit with quality straps and adjustable sizing
  • Reliable timekeeping and reasonable battery life
  • Good water resistance for casual water activities
  • Common criticisms:
  • Some models may feel bulky or heavy on smaller wrists
  • Limited availability of repair services compared to luxury brands
  • Quartz movement models may lack the prestige of automatic watches for enthusiasts

Overall, Nixon’s customer base appreciates the brand’s balance between fashion and function. The company’s engagement with youth culture and action sports communities also contributes to a loyal following.
